In 2003, Chen Zhangsheng, the head of Chang'an Village, initiated the "Return the Old Station to Hometown" movement, and the villagers' meeting approved the initiative. In 2004, the Baotou Li Ren Association, community cultural and historical workers, and residents promoted the "Remember the Old Station, Come to the New Beitou" event. In 2005, the Director of the Cultural Bureau, Liao Xianhao, accompanied by residents from Beitou, traveled south to Zhanghua to visit the Taiwan Folk Village. In 2007, with the assistance of the Taipei City Cultural Bureau, the Baotou Li Ren Association established the "Beitou Historic Site Fund Account" under the Public Trust Taipei Historic Preservation and Development Fund, hoping to raise relocation funds through public donations. In 2013, the owner of the Taiwan Folk Village, Rirong Asset Management Co., Ltd., realizing that any historical building must be related to its original land to reflect the architectural and local cultural and historical roots, agreed to donate the New Beitou Station to the Taipei City Government free of charge. In 2016, Mayor Ko Wen-je presided over the beam-lifting ceremony, marking the start of the reconstruction project. In 2017, the reconstruction was completed near the original site.
